Transaction 38ad743719833a04e83260402d30bfd17f3421638c82a183a7bd67f2a7c4ec9f
1 Input
1 Output
-
38ad743719833a04e83260402d30bfd17f3421638c82a183a7bd67f2a7c4ec9f:0
- value
- 341557
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d2b66d1a2dd9769ed83d9788b8aa03db836a658
- address
- bc1qm54kd5dzmktknmvrm9ughz4q8kurdfjck4vczz